如何添加我不会在docker hub上拥有的私有仓库进行自动构建

时间:2018-02-03 04:36:18

标签: docker github dockerhub

我想使用docker hub在发送到github的每个提交上进行自动构建。它适用于我的帐户拥有的git仓库。如果有一个私人git仓库并且我有写访问权限,那么当我在我的帐户下搜索git repos时,该仓库不会出现在docker hub上。有没有办法在docker hub上添加git repo进行自动构建?

1 个答案:

答案 0 :(得分:1)

您需要分叉该repo(它仍然是私有的)并在Docker Hub上设置该repo(警告:您只需免费获得一个私人仓库,之后您需要{ {3}})

然后你就可以到位:

对于每个推送事件,您将拉动本地分叉,然后将其推送到远程分支,由Docker Hub监控。